Quarterly Planning Note — Logistics Provider Change

Effective Q2, Brenmark Foods moves fulfilment from Caldris Freight to Ostavane Logistics. Rationale: 11% lower per-pallet cost, better coverage in the Herrelund corridor. Transition window is six weeks; dual-running costs booked to central ops. Finance to reclassify freight accruals accordingly and flag variances above 5%. Expect one-off onboarding fees this quarter. Strategic context for the switch follows.

management briefing: Project Zorix slips by six weeks because of the audit delay.

Off-site run checklist — item 6: survey instrument crate

For the office manager: the grey crate of survey instruments (theodolite, two levelling kits, tripods) goes out on Wednesday's run to the Pellhaven field station. Confirm the foam inserts are seated, padlock both latches, and attach the laminated contents card to the lid. Borrowed gear from the Ridgemoor team is inside, so handle accordingly. When the courier arrives, follow the confidential hand-over instruction given directly below.

courier memo of bawef-kaguf: the briion quenox courier leaves the tamdor aldius joreth belion julir joreth wenix pelath ledger at gate 7145 under passcode 571533

### Account recovery — Thornquay autocomplete index

New contractors sometimes get locked out of the Thornquay admin panel while investigating the slow autocomplete index. Do not rebuild the index while locked out; a partial rebuild is what made it slow in the first place. Recover your account through the offline console, verify the shard count reads 48, and then enter the recovery phrase printed on the following line.

vault phrase of yaguf-hahaf = druath-holix